Come to Salem and see the world. It’s Salem Film Fest 2012!
Mark your calendars folks, the phenomenal Salem Film Fest is just around the corner! (March 1st -March 8th) Now in it’s fifth year, the Salem Film Fest has quickly grown into one of the nation’s leading all-documentary film events, showcasing a rich and diverse selection of non-fiction works from around the world. Cool public art comes to semiURBAN Salem
Most people associate public art with big city living. But you don’t have to live in, or visit Boston to check out some pretty eye-catching art this summer.
